Job Purpose
As the Outbound Transport Logistics Senior Specialist, this analytical role within the logistics function is responsible for monitoring, analyzing, and improving outbound transportation and distribution processes. The role involves data analysis, performance tracking, and collaboration with internal and external stakeholders to ensure outbound operations are efficient, cost-effective, and aligned with business objectives and company policies.
Key Responsibilities
The purpose of this role is to conduct logistics operations starting from receipt of product from production till dispatch through the plant FG yard and transportation alignment. All these activities are carried out through 3PL in the plant which needs to be managed by the role.
- To manage stockyards – FG Inventory, safe & optimum parking of Finished product through 3PL.
- To manage independently complete outbound logistics & dispatch operations of domestics/export
- Manage Transporters and build capacity for transportation as per the sales plan for domestic & export.
- Manage & maintain freight agreements/contracts for transportation and logistics services
- To manage service providers for efficient logistics operations
- To set right systems and process for documentation, ERP and MIS activities – invoicing, freight bill processing, insurance claim process, E-way bill generation, taxation, and compliance etc.
- Being compliant with CNH revenue recognition model
- To have sound understanding of state level transport document requirement and statutory complianceEnsure proper PDI & packaging of shipment
- Ensure timely and error-free execution of documents
- Ensure stockyard is working as per defined process & required infrastructural needs are fulfilled
- To control freight cost and improve on-time dispatch & delivery, quality and safety parameters
- To engage with stakeholders – transporters, dealers, sales & regional office, production and Quality
- Monitoring Key Performance Indicators (KPI) to track success and/or recurring problems
- Develop processes that enable zero quality defects, share containment & planned corrective actions
- Drive digital projects in TL as per local/global roadmap
- Maintain confidentiality with sensitive information
- Participate in LSP Techno commercial evaluation & 3PL Management
- Prepare & maintain annual/monthly provision tracker and timely MIS reports
- Preparation of budget and forecast
- Monthly KPI review with LSP
- Claims Management and reverse logistics
- Driving logistics cost reduction projects
Experience Required
9~14 years
Preferred Qualifications
Diploma/BE (Mechanical) or MBA or Post Graduate Diploma in Materials management is preferable
Experience in Automotive/Agricultural/Construction industry preferred
Logistics knowledge: transport, customs, export, warehousing, distribution, packaging, etc
Excellent communication, collaboration & presentation skills
Proficient in Transport Management System
Pay Transparency
The annual salary for this role is INR ₹2,000,000.00 - ₹2,100,000.00 plus any applicable bonus (Actual salaries will vary and will be based on various factors, such as skill, experience and qualification for the role.)
For roles open across multiple locations, the salary range indicated refers to the primary location. If a different location is considered, the applicable salary range will be communicated to candidates prior to the first interview.
